A yellow chromogen, formed in the assay system for hippuric acid which consists of acetic anhydride, pyridine, and 4-(dimethylamino)benzaldehyde, was isolated, and the structure was determined to be 4-(1-acetyl-4(1H)-pyridylidene)-2-phenyl-2-oxazolin-5-one.The structure was confirmed by the chemical conversion to known compounds as well as by NMR spectra.The conversion was accomplished by hydrolysis of the chromogen to 4-((benzoylamino)methyl)pyridine, 4-(aminomethyl)pyridine, and benzoic acid via 5-hydroxy-2-phenyl-4-(4-pyridyl)oxazole. 4-(Dimethylamino)benzaldehyde included in the assay system increased the production of the chromogen.The formation mechanism of the chromogen via an intermediate susceptible to oxidation was proposed.
